Transaction 6988bc76e15e597e4a3491b459ead05dcf276e7bbbe018b0ce9a4ed3fb870b7f
1 Input
1 Output
-
6988bc76e15e597e4a3491b459ead05dcf276e7bbbe018b0ce9a4ed3fb870b7f:0
- value
- 590040
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faf552cdff606e5167698483927b3b8f4b2bb6a5 OP_EQUAL
- address
- 3QZxjse2LaaTz4g9X17bEvHCxCe3QZnDuz